Least Common Multiple of 88241 and 88245 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 88241 and 88245,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(88241,88245) = 1
LCM(88241,88245) = ( 88241 × 88245) / 1
LCM(88241,88245) = 7786827045 / 1
LCM(88241,88245) = 7786827045
